    Somethings wrong

    I had a barrel removed from an honest 3 shot 1/2 to 3/4 inch rifle. I mucked with another caliber for awhile didn't use it much then sold the new barrel and had the old one, the one I'd taken off screwed back in.
    The problem now is I took it out this morning fir the frist time aver having the original barrel put back, used the same ammunition but cannot get any more than 2.5-3.5" three shot groups
    It has the same barrel, same stock, same action , same scope, same rings, same rail.

    Only difference is the barrel has been taken off then put back on
    I do notice the screws where the open sights were don't line up straight like they used to, are off ever so slightly to the left.
    Would this be usual? and another load have to be developed, or is something else wrong.
